2. TURKEY VISA FOR SAINT VINCENT CITIZENS
Citizens of Saint Vincent and the Grenadines can take advantage of the streamlined e-Visa process offered through the TURKEY VISA FOR SAINT VINCENT CITIZENS program.
Eligibility
Must hold a valid Saint Vincent and the Grenadines passport with at least six months’ validity.
Travel must be for tourism, business, or transit purposes.
Application Steps
Visit the Official Page
Start at TURKEY VISA FOR SAINT VINCENT CITIZENS.Complete the Online Form
Provide accurate personal and travel details, such as name, passport number, and travel dates.Upload Documents
Attach a recent passport-sized photo and a scanned copy of your passport.Pay the Visa Fee
Use a secure credit or debit card for payment.Receive the e-Visa
Approved e-Visas are sent by email. Print a copy and carry it with your passport.
Processing Time and Validity
Applications are typically processed within a few business days. The visa often permits a stay of 30 to 90 days depending on the selected category.
